Output 575586500ce9f9d8790e21fdf585f63afb9f102ecf0062943469901c94d3a72c:0

value
140512820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5758d662d956b03a5068da89fa43e686e6cc2637 OP_EQUALVERIFY OP_CHECKSIG
address
18xrDDwpkBcZtcusKn3A5mNr5bTkHPsbYn
transaction
575586500ce9f9d8790e21fdf585f63afb9f102ecf0062943469901c94d3a72c
spent
true